Albee House Restoration
Beginning in the Spring of 2019, we finally began our effort to restore the exterior of our home, the Albee House. The full extent of this project won’t be realized for several years, but we’re currently repairing and painting all of the currently-exposed woodwork, removing the aluminum siding on the front and south sides of the house, exposing the wood siding underneath and allowing us to install corbels (brackets) in the eaves, and restoring the molding around the 2nd floor windows.
This project is in addition to the work that we’ve already begun on the inside of the house – the removal/repair of the deteriorated ceiling and walls in our storage room, followed by continued electrical upgrades throughout the house, and a host of other smaller projects.
